Transaction e7990f7f5fad34284f9b27db8f74f26b9b1a26752491d59459741f9ef3e90c63
1 Input
1 Output
-
e7990f7f5fad34284f9b27db8f74f26b9b1a26752491d59459741f9ef3e90c63:0
- value
- 7505857
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dd07213a8f633fdc471ff4870a2ee60c8d98dd95 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M9gsnLdfLkAQXXiaV2oLPQ2xGDdzep5RP